这一次,请听我说:就业卷
Editor-in-chief Liao Mei
This book contains interviews with 16 families with intellectual disabilities who work at Papa John's restaurants. Each family's oral history consisted of interviews and observations. There are generally 2-5 interviews, including interviews with parents, colleagues, and people with intellectual disabilities themselves. Observation is an observation record of the working conditions of a person with intellectual disabilities on a certain day, which is expressed in the form of a table. The interview questions mostly focused on the causes of illness, schooling, employment, marriage and love and other growth issues of people with intellectual disabilities. In the book, we can also feel the most selfless parental love in the world. Most of the 16 families choose to have only one child, and they want to give complete parental love to their mentally retarded children. The family circumstances of these families are very different, but what they have in common is their determination to be responsible for their children's lives and their courage to take responsibility. They do not blame others, but do their best to enable these children to actively integrate into society, not to be disconnected from society, and to master skills and realize their own life value in the workplace.

这一次,请听我说:特奥运动卷
Editor-in-chief Liao Mei
This volume contains interviews with fifteen Special Olympics coaches. Most of them have been exposed to Special Olympics for many years, have practical experience in training Special Olympics athletes, and are familiar with the development of Special Olympics in China at the grassroots level. Coaches are the link between Special Olympics, children with intellectual disabilities, and their parents. Through studying in special schools and being trained by coaches, children can acquire the basic abilities to participate in social activities. They uphold the belief of "changing a child, warming a family", creating more opportunities and better platforms for all children with intellectual disabilities, so that society can see the abilities of people with intellectual disabilities through sports and be willing to accept them. At the same time, in group life and Special Olympics sports, children's self-reliance is cultivated so that they can succeed, develop, and find opportunities for life to bloom. By interviewing Special Olympics coaches, this book can not only understand the development status of Special Olympics sports in contemporary China, but also speak out for people with intellectual disabilities from another perspective.
